Understanding Bentonite Clay Desiccant
Bentonite clay is a natural absorbent material composed mainly of montmorillonite, a type of hydrated aluminum silicate. It has a high surface area and a unique crystal structure that allows it to adsorb and retain moisture effectively. Bentonite Clay Desiccant is produced by processing bentonite clay into a granular or powder form and then packaging it in breathable bags or sachets.
One of the key advantages of Bentonite Clay Desiccant is its high adsorption capacity. It can absorb up to 20 - 30% of its weight in moisture, making it a powerful desiccant for controlling humidity in enclosed spaces. Additionally, bentonite clay is non - toxic, environmentally friendly, and relatively inexpensive compared to some other desiccant materials.
Moisture and Cosmetic Products
Moisture can have a detrimental impact on cosmetic products. Cosmetics are often formulated with a variety of ingredients, including water, oils, emulsifiers, and preservatives. Excessive moisture can lead to the growth of microorganisms such as bacteria, fungi, and mold, which can spoil the product, cause unpleasant odors, and even pose a risk to the consumer's health.
Moreover, moisture can also affect the physical and chemical properties of cosmetic products. For example, it can cause the separation of oil and water phases in emulsions, leading to a change in texture and appearance. In powder cosmetics, moisture can cause clumping, making the product difficult to use.
Can Bentonite Clay Desiccant Be Used in Cosmetic Product Storage?
Advantages
-
Effective Moisture Control
Bentonite Clay Desiccant can effectively reduce the humidity level in the storage environment of cosmetic products. By adsorbing excess moisture, it helps to prevent the growth of microorganisms and maintain the stability of the product's physical and chemical properties. For example, in a warehouse where cosmetic products are stored, placing Bentonite Clay Desiccant sachets in the storage containers or on the shelves can significantly reduce the relative humidity and protect the products from moisture - related damage. -
Safety
As mentioned earlier, bentonite clay is non - toxic. This is a crucial factor when it comes to cosmetic product storage, as any contact between the desiccant and the cosmetic product should not pose a risk to the consumer. Unlike some chemical desiccants, Bentonite Clay Desiccant is a natural material that is less likely to contaminate the cosmetics. -
Cost - effectiveness
For cosmetic manufacturers and retailers, cost is an important consideration. Bentonite Clay Desiccant offers a cost - effective solution for moisture control. Its relatively low production cost allows for large - scale use without significantly increasing the overall storage cost.
Challenges
-
Dust Generation
Bentonite clay can generate dust during handling and use. If the dust comes into contact with the cosmetic products, it may affect the product's quality and appearance. To mitigate this issue, proper packaging of the desiccant is essential. Using high - quality breathable bags that can prevent dust leakage is a must. -
Regulatory Compliance
The cosmetic industry is highly regulated, and any material used in the storage or packaging of cosmetic products must comply with relevant regulations. While bentonite clay is generally considered safe, it is necessary to ensure that the Bentonite Clay Desiccant meets all the regulatory requirements regarding purity, contaminants, and labeling.
Comparison with Other Desiccants
Silica Gel Packets For Storage
Silica gel is another commonly used desiccant in various industries, including cosmetic storage. Silica Gel Packets For Storage are known for their high adsorption capacity and stability. They can adsorb up to 40% of their weight in moisture. However, silica gel is often more expensive than bentonite clay. Additionally, some types of silica gel may contain indicators that change color when saturated with moisture, which can be an advantage for monitoring the desiccant's effectiveness.
Fiber Desiccant
Fiber Desiccant is made from natural plant fibers and is also a popular choice for moisture control. It has a relatively high adsorption capacity and is environmentally friendly. Fiber desiccants are often used in food and cosmetic packaging due to their safety. However, they may have a shorter lifespan compared to Bentonite Clay Desiccant and may require more frequent replacement.


Silica Gel Packets For Wardrobe
Silica Gel Packets For Wardrobe are designed to protect clothes from moisture and mold in wardrobes. Similar to other silica gel desiccants, they are effective in moisture control. However, when it comes to cosmetic storage, the specific requirements of cosmetics may be different, and the cost - effectiveness of using these packets needs to be carefully evaluated.
Best Practices for Using Bentonite Clay Desiccant in Cosmetic Product Storage
-
Proper Packaging
Ensure that the Bentonite Clay Desiccant is packaged in high - quality, breathable materials that can prevent dust leakage and allow for efficient moisture adsorption. The packaging should also be resistant to tearing and puncturing to avoid any contact between the desiccant and the cosmetic products. -
Placement
Place the Bentonite Clay Desiccant sachets strategically in the storage containers or on the shelves. For example, in large storage containers, place multiple sachets at different locations to ensure uniform moisture control. In smaller packaging, a single sachet may be sufficient. -
Monitoring
Regularly monitor the humidity level in the storage environment and the condition of the desiccant. If the desiccant becomes saturated, replace it promptly to maintain its effectiveness.
